Course Content

• Fundamentals of Space Robotics: Kinematics, Dynamics, and Control
• Spacecraft Dynamics and Orbital Mechanics for Robotic Missions
• Robot Manipulation and Grasping in Microgravity
• Autonomous Navigation and Path Planning for Space Robots
• Space Robotics Sensor Systems: Vision, LiDAR, and Proximity Sensing
• Planning and Execution of Extravehicular Activities (EVAs) with Robots
• Human-Robot Interaction and Collaboration in Space
• Space Robotics Software and Programming (ROS)
• Fault Detection, Isolation, and Recovery (FDIR) for Space Robots
• Applications of Space Robotics: On-orbit Servicing, Assembly, and Exploration
